Has Singapore Airlines Reduced or Removed First Class on Any Aircraft?

This is a question that comes up very frequently in travel forums and luxury travel communities, and the short answer is yes Singapore Airlines has indeed reduced the number of aircraft and routes that feature a dedicated singapore airlines first class cabin over the past several years. Understanding why this has happened helps set realistic expectations for travelers planning a first class journey.

The reduction in first class availability is partly the result of a broader global trend among premium airlines. Many carriers have found that their Business Class products have become so sophisticated with fully flat beds, sliding door privacy, and five-star catering that the traditional distinction between Business and First Class has narrowed significantly. For Singapore Airlines specifically, the introduction of the "Suites" product on certain A380 configurations has essentially served as the airline's flagship premium offering, leading some routes previously served by traditional first class to transition to a Suites-only premium configuration.

Additionally, Singapore Airlines has been gradually retiring older aircraft and phasing in newer, more fuel-efficient planes like the Boeing 787 Dreamliner and the Airbus A350, neither of which currently carries a dedicated first class cabin in Singapore Airlines' fleet configuration. These newer aircraft are deployed on a wide range of medium and long-haul routes, meaning that a significant portion of the airline's current network operates with Business Class as the highest available cabin.

Key aircraft notes for 2026:

  • Airbus A380: Still the primary aircraft for singapore airlines first class on select ultra-long-haul routes. Some A380 configurations feature Suites instead of traditional first class.
  • Boeing 777-300ER: Older configurations may include first class, but many have been reconfigured to Business Class Suites.
  • Airbus A350-900 and A350-900ULR: No first class; highest cabin is Business Class.
  • Boeing 787-10 Dreamliner: No first class; highest cabin is Business Class.

For travelers who are specifically seeking the singapore airlines first class product, the A380 on long-haul routes remains your best and most reliable option as of 2026.

What Is the Difference Between First Class and Suites on Singapore Airlines?

This is perhaps one of the most misunderstood aspects of Singapore Airlines' premium cabin product lineup, and you are definitely not alone if you find it confusing. Many travelers use the terms "first class" and "Suites" interchangeably when talking about singapore airlines first class, but they are actually two distinct products with some meaningful differences.

Singapore Airlines First Class refers to the traditional first class cabin that has historically been available on the airline's long-haul A380 and 777 flights. This product features spacious individual seats that convert into fully flat beds, measuring around 35 inches in width and up to 78 inches in length when reclined. Each seat has significant personal storage space, a large personal entertainment screen, direct aisle access, and a high level of privacy. The service standard is exceptional, with dedicated crew, a comprehensive beverage list including vintage wines and champagnes, and an extensive Book the Cook dining menu that allows passengers to pre-order gourmet meals from a curated selection.

The Suites, on the other hand, represent Singapore Airlines' absolute top-tier product and are widely considered one of the finest inflight experiences anywhere in the world. Introduced with the A380 and continuously refined since then, each Suite is essentially a private cabin within the aircraft. The most famous feature of the Suites is the ability for two passengers traveling together to convert their adjacent suites into a double bed a feature that has made it iconic among luxury travelers and honeymooners.

Key differences at a glance:

  • Privacy: Suites have full floor-to-ceiling sliding doors for complete privacy; First Class has partial privacy screens
  • Space: Suites are generally larger with a separate ottoman/lounging area
  • Double Bed: Available in Suites for two traveling companions; not available in traditional First Class
  • Availability: Suites are even more limited than First Class typically only on select A380 routes
  • Price: Singapore airlines first class ticket price is already high; Suites commands an even greater premium

For most luxury travelers, singapore airlines first class delivers an experience that is already far beyond what the vast majority of airlines offer. The Suites product is for those who want absolutely everything.

What Amenities Are Included in Singapore Airlines First Class?

This is where things get truly exciting. The singapore airlines first class review sections on travel blogs consistently rate the amenities and service as some of the finest in the sky and after reading this section, you will understand exactly why so many travelers describe it as a life-changing experience.

singapore airlines first class is not simply a bigger seat. It is a comprehensive luxury ecosystem designed to make you feel like you are the only passenger on the plane. Here is a detailed breakdown of what is included:

The Seat and Suite: The first class seat on Singapore Airlines is a fully enclosed private space measuring approximately 35 inches wide. It converts to a fully flat bed of up to 78 inches in length, with a thick mattress topper, high-thread-count duvet, and plump pillows. The personal entertainment system features a 23-inch HD touchscreen with hundreds of movies, TV shows, music albums, and games available through the KrisWorld entertainment platform.

Dining Book the Cook: This is one of the most celebrated aspects of singapore airlines first class. The Book the Cook program allows you to pre-select your main course from a curated menu of gourmet dishes, prepared to order in the galley. Options include dishes from multiple global cuisines, paired with a premium wine and champagne list that is updated seasonally. Meals are served on bone china with silverware, presented by your dedicated first class crew member.

Amenity Kit: First class passengers receive a premium amenity kit often created in partnership with a renowned luxury brand containing skincare products, dental care items, an eye mask, earplugs, and other travel essentials. Pyjamas are also provided for long-haul overnight flights.

Ground Services: The singapore airlines first class experience begins well before boarding. Passengers traveling from Singapore's Changi Airport enjoy access to The Private Room, an ultra-exclusive lounge reserved solely for Suites and First Class passengers. Priority check-in, limousine transfer services (at select airports), dedicated immigration assistance, and priority boarding complete the ground experience.

Baggage: Singapore airlines first class baggage allowance is among the most generous in the industry. First class passengers are entitled to 50 kg of checked baggage (compared to 30 kg in Business Class and 20–25 kg in Economy). Carry-on allowance is also enhanced.

Dedicated Crew: First class passengers have their own dedicated cabin crew member often just one crew member per two to three suites ensuring a highly personalized, attentive service throughout the flight.

Is Singapore Airlines First Class Being Replaced by Business Class Suites?

This is a genuinely important question for luxury travelers, and it reflects a real trend that has been developing at Singapore Airlines over the past several years. The short, honest answer is: on some routes and aircraft, yes the traditional singapore airlines first class cabin is being effectively replaced by, or consolidated into, the Suites product. But this does not mean first class is disappearing entirely.

Here is the nuance: Singapore Airlines' Suites product is positioned above first class in terms of exclusivity and price. When the airline introduces a new generation Suites cabin on a route, it often removes the traditional first class cabin because the Suites already fulfills the ultra-premium segment. The remaining premium structure becomes: Economy, Premium Economy, Business Class, and Suites with no separate first class designation.

However, on certain routes and aircraft where the new-generation Suites have not yet been deployed, the traditional singapore airlines first class cabin remains the highest available product.

What this means for you as a traveler:

  • If you specifically want singapore airlines first class, you need to verify at the time of booking that your flight features this product and not just Suites or Business Class
  • If you are open to either first class or Suites, you may actually prefer the Suites product once you learn about its features
  • The transition is gradual first class is not disappearing overnight, but its footprint is shrinking as newer aircraft and cabin configurations are introduced
